1 /** @file
2 EFI DHCP protocol implementation.
3 RFCs supported are:
4 RFC 2131: Dynamic Host Configuration Protocol
5 RFC 2132: DHCP Options and BOOTP Vendor Extensions
6 RFC 1534: Interoperation Between DHCP and BOOTP
7 RFC 3396: Encoding Long Options in DHCP.
8
9 Copyright (c) 2006 - 2018, Intel Corporation. All rights reserved.<BR>
10 SPDX-License-Identifier: BSD-2-Clause-Patent
11
12 **/

40 //
41 // The state of the DHCP service. It starts as UNCONFIGED. If
42 // and active child configures the service successfully, it
43 // goes to CONFIGED. If the active child configures NULL, it
44 // goes back to UNCONFIGED. It becomes DESTROY if it is (partly)
45 // destroyed.
46 //
47 #define DHCP_UNCONFIGED 0
48 #define DHCP_CONFIGED 1
49 #define DHCP_DESTROY 2

70 //
71 // DHCP driver is specical in that it is a singleton. Although it
72 // has a service binding, there can be only one active child.
73 //
74 struct _DHCP_SERVICE {
75 UINT32 Signature;
76 EFI_SERVICE_BINDING_PROTOCOL ServiceBinding;
77
78 INTN ServiceState; // CONFIGED, UNCONFIGED, and DESTROY
79
80 EFI_HANDLE Controller;
81 EFI_HANDLE Image;
82
83 LIST_ENTRY Children;
84 UINTN NumChildren;
85
86 INTN DhcpState;
87 EFI_STATUS IoStatus; // the result of last user operation
88 UINT32 Xid;
89
90 IP4_ADDR ClientAddr; // lease IP or configured client address
91 IP4_ADDR Netmask;
92 IP4_ADDR ServerAddr;
93
94 EFI_DHCP4_PACKET *LastOffer; // The last received offer
95 EFI_DHCP4_PACKET *Selected;
96 DHCP_PARAMETER *Para;
97
98 UINT32 Lease;
99 UINT32 T1;
100 UINT32 T2;
101 INTN ExtraRefresh; // This refresh is reqested by user
102
103 UDP_IO *UdpIo; // Udp child receiving all DHCP message
104 UDP_IO *LeaseIoPort; // Udp child with lease IP
105 EFI_DHCP4_PACKET *LastPacket; // The last sent packet for retransmission
106 EFI_MAC_ADDRESS Mac;
107 UINT8 HwType;
108 UINT8 HwLen;
109 UINT8 ClientAddressSendOut[16];
110
111 DHCP_PROTOCOL *ActiveChild;
112 EFI_DHCP4_CONFIG_DATA ActiveConfig;
113 UINT32 UserOptionLen;
114
115 //
116 // Timer event and various timer
117 //
118 EFI_EVENT Timer;
119
120 UINT32 PacketToLive; // Retransmission timer for our packets
121 UINT32 LastTimeout; // Record the init value of PacketToLive every time
122 INTN CurRetry;
123 INTN MaxRetries;
124 UINT32 LeaseLife;
125 };
